Соглашение | Публикация статей

Отличие ЭС от других программных продуктов
Категория: Статьи

Основными отличиями ЭС от других программных продуктов являются использование не только данных, но и знаний, а также специального механизма вывода решений и новых знаний на основе имеющихся. Знания в ЭС представляются в такой форме, которая может быть легко обработана на ЭВМ. В ЭС известен алгоритм обработки знаний, а не алгоритм решения задачи. Поэтому применение алгоритма обработки знаний может привести к получению такого результата при решении конкретной задачи, который не был предусмотрен. Более того, алгоритм обработки знаний заранее неизвестен и строится по ходу решения задачи на основании эвристических правил. Решение задачи в ЭС сопровождается понятными пользователю объяснениями, качество получаемых решений обычно не хуже, а иногда и лучше достигаемого специалистами. В системах, основанных на знаниях, правила (или эвристики), по которым решаются проблемы в конкретной предметной области, хранятся в базе знаний. Проблемы ставятся перед системой в виде совокупности фактов, описывающих некоторую ситуацию, и система с помощью базы знаний пытается вывести заключение из этих фактов (см.. рис.1).

база знаний

входная механизм заключения
информация вывода

рис.1
Качество ЭС определяется размером и качеством базы знаний (правил или эвристик). Система функционирует в следующем циклическом режиме: выбор (запрос) данных или результатов анализов, наблюдения, интерпретация результатов, усвоение новой информации, выдвижении с помощью правил временных гипотез и затем выбор следующей порции данных или результатов анализов (рис.2). Такой процесс продолжается до тех пор, пока не поступит информация, достаточная для окончательного заключения.
В любой момент времени в системе существуют три типа знаний:
- Структурированные знания- статические знания о предметной области. После того как эти знания выявлены, они уже не изменяются.
- Структурированные динамические знания- изменяемые знания о предметной области. Они обновляются по мере выявления новой информации.
- Рабочие знания- знания, применяемые для решения конкретной задачи или проведения консультации.
Все перечисленные выше знания хранятся в базе знаний. Для ее построения требуется провести опрос специалистов, являющихся экспертами в конкретной предметной области, а затем систематизировать, организовать и снабдить эти знания указателями, чтобы впоследствии их можно было легко извлечь из базы знаний.

Результаты анализов
и входные данные


выбор и ввод
исходных данных


наблюдения пользователи

интерпретация правила

гипотезы усвоение вывод

заключения

рис.2 Схема работы ЭС.


Статьи по теме:

Шина EISA
Области применения экспертных систем
Пример разработки экспертной системы
World Wide Web в России
Документооборот для Linux
Власть и информационное общество в Украине
Классификация ЭВМ
Программа для обмена сообщениями между 2-мя рабочими станциями в сети NetWare
СОЗДАНИЕ ДОКУМЕНТА
Запись фильма с помощью командной строки
Обмен данными : Excel - другие приложения
Информатизация общества: социальные условия, предпосылки и последствия
Контроллеры и шины
MPR II
Механический подход
Демонстрационная программа графических функций языка С++
Какие же выводы можно сделать?
Количество Интернет-Атак На Банки Продолжает Расти
Совершенная Система Цифрового Видеонаблюдения Uniteco Dvs
WordPad: Выделение текста гарнитурой шрифта
Время создания или изменения файла
Импорт файлов в проект
Назначение деловых игр
Шина ISA
Адресация в системе электронной почты
Электронный подход
Технология Gigabit Ethernet
Некоторые Мысли По Защите От Спама
Компания Janet Systems Llc Представила Soa-Платформу На Выставке «E-Kazakhstan»
Защитите фото, изображения и видео
Коммутаторы NetGear
Обслуживание Компьютеров В Рамках Ит Аутсорсинга
Как Выбрать Принтер?
Запись и воспроизведение звука
Восьмибитные чипы
Классификация локальной компьютерной сети (ЛКС)
Crm, Создание Программного Обеспечения
Почему чистка регистратуры Windows необходимая
Отличия ЭВМ III поколения от прежних
Создание сети с человеческим лицом. Прикладное обеспечение
Понятие компьютерных преступлений
Общие положения об необходимости устройств резервного копирования
Рисование многоугольников
Кредитные карты и Internet
Редактирование звукового файла
Компьютеры в учреждениях
Windows 7 - Окно В Будущее
Преимущества .Net Для Разработки Программ И Баз Данных
Требования к антивирусным программам
Обзор Популярных Программ Резервного Копирования
Скачивать Программы Бесплатно Просто, Но Невыгодно
Искусственный интеллект и теоретические проблемы психологии
Следственный эксперимент
Печать фотографий через Интернет
Программные оболочки MS DOS, Norton Commander